How to Protect the Heart from Inactivity

Khaberni - Cardiovascular diseases are still the main cause of death globally, causing nearly one-third of all deaths.

Heart health is influenced by factors such as: inactivity, unhealthy diets, and chronic stress.

According to the "Independent" newspaper, studies indicate that regular physical exercises lower blood pressure, improve cholesterol levels, regulate blood sugar, and help the heart function more efficiently.

Modern life encourages sitting for long hours at desks, in cars, and in front of screens.

Prolonged sedentary behavior is associated with an increased risk of cardiovascular diseases and mortality from all causes.
Standing desks

Desks that require standing and movement rest periods are beneficial.

However, priority should also be given to body posture, joint movement, and muscle functions.

Regular stretching exercises, resistance exercises, and balance exercises support musculoskeletal health and reduce the risk of injury or complications associated with inactivity.
Overcome stress with every step

Chronic stress contributes to inflammation, high blood pressure, and unhealthy behaviors. All these factors increase the risk of cardiovascular diseases.

While meditation and psychological counseling are essential tools, physical exercise is an effective stress regulator, enhancing the release of endorphins and improving mood, sleep, and emotional resilience.

Endorphins are natural chemicals produced by the body that alleviate pain and enhance feelings of happiness, pleasure, and satisfaction, thus promoting a sense of well-being.

Research supports the use of aerobic and resistance exercises to reduce symptoms of depression, lessen anxiety, and enhance mental health
